Lawyers

KIM ROBERTS >> kcroberts@robertsstahl.com
Kim Roberts has been practicing law since 1978, including corporate
and commercial law and litigation. Over the last decade, his practice
has increasingly been oriented toward the entertainment industry,
to the point that he now practices almost exclusively in this area.
Mr. Roberts provides legal advice on a complete range of American
and Canadian productions, from features and movies of the week to
television series and documentaries.

KARL STAHL >> kstahl@robertsstahl.com
Mr. Stahl was called to the bar in 1980 and has been engaged primarily
in a solicitors practice since that time. His main interests
are in arts and entertainment and specifically in historical Canadian
art. He has recently contributed to several publications in connection
with this subject. Since 1991, he has also served on the board of
the Coastal Jazz and Blues Society, which produces the Vancouver International
Jazz Festival. Mr. Stahl is also legal counsel for the Swedish Consulate.

DORAN CHANDLER >> dchandler@robertsstahl.com
Doran Chandler's practice focuses on providing legal services
for the entertainment industry, including services in relation to
film and television financing, intellectual property issues, production
services and music. After his previous career as a musician, touring
North America with a folk-rock band, Mr. Chandler settled in Vancouver
to pursue his legal career.

KYLE FOGDEN >> kfogden@robertsstahl.com
Kyle Fogden's practice focuses on entertainment and intellectual
property law. After joining Roberts & Stahl in 2003, Kyle relocated
to New York in 2005 to practice with a boutique entertainment law
firm, where he represented some of the biggest names in the music
industry.
Kyle returned to Roberts & Stahl in 2008 and now represents
independent film and television producers in financing, production
and intellectual property matters, as well as recording artists,
record labels and publishers in music industry matters. Kyle is
also a volunteer lawyer with the Alliance for Arts & Culture's
Artists Legal Outreach program.

LORI MASSINI >> lmassini@robertsstahl.com
Lori joined Roberts & Stahl in 2007. Her practice focuses on
the entertainment industry, assisting clients with all aspects of
entertainment law from drafting agreements and negotiating the hiring
of actors, writers, and directors to advising musicians and recording
artists. Lori is actively involved in the arts, and is an accomplished
dancer and musician.
